你混淆了编译时间、加载时间和运行时间.
You are confusing compile time, load time, and runtime.
在类加载时将字符串文字添加到常量池中.只需在类代码中的任何地方提及文字就足够了;您甚至不必在该类中执行任何代码行.
A string literal is added to the constant pool at class loading time. Just a mention of a literal anywhere in the class code is enough; you don't even have to execute any line of code in that class.
另一方面,表达式 new String("literal") 每次计算时都会产生一个新的 String 实例.该实例与常量池中的实例不同,并且具有字符串值的副本.
On the other hand, the expression new String("literal") yields a new String instance each time it is evaluated. That instance is distinct from the one in the constant pool and has a copy of the string value.
StringBuilder 在这方面的行为与 String 完全相同:它使用字符串文字值的副本进行初始化.
StringBuilder acts exactly the same way as String in this respect: it is initialized with a copy of the string literal's value.
